Ukrainian Anhelina Kalinina, the top seed, defeated Frenchwoman Diane Parry, the No 5 seed, 1-6, 6-4, 6-2 to move into the last four of the Austin Open at the Westwood Country Club on Friday.

Kalinina, ranked No 35, will face the winner of the match between American Danielle Collins, the No 3 seed, and Chinese Xiyu Wang, the No 6 seed, next.

Ahead of her victory, the Ukrainian won against qualifier Sara Bejlek (6-3, 6-2) and Colombian Camila Osorio (6-1, 6-2).

Parry, ranked No 62, beat qualifier Jessika Ponchet (6-3, 7-6 (4)) and Russian Kamilla Rakhimova (6-3, 6-3) in the previous rounds of the Austin tournament.
